引言
火烈鸟,以其独特的红色羽毛和优雅的姿态,成为了自然界中一道亮丽的风景线。在虚拟现实和游戏领域,火烈鸟3D模型的应用越来越广泛。本文将深入探讨如何捕捉火烈鸟的自然之美,并利用3D建模技术打造栩栩如生的虚拟珍禽。
一、火烈鸟的自然特征
1. 外形特征
火烈鸟拥有细长的腿和脖子,身体呈流线型,羽毛主要为红色,翅膀和尾巴为黑色。这些特征是火烈鸟区别于其他鸟类的显著标志。
2. 行为习性
火烈鸟善于在水中觅食,主要以浮游生物为食。它们在繁殖季节会聚集在一起,形成壮观的红色“海洋”。
二、捕捉火烈鸟的自然之美
1. 实地拍摄
为了捕捉火烈鸟的自然之美,摄影师需要深入火烈鸟的生活环境,如湿地、湖泊等。在拍摄过程中,要注重光线、角度和构图,力求展现出火烈鸟的优雅姿态。
2. 视频采集
除了拍摄静态照片,还可以通过视频采集火烈鸟的动态行为,如觅食、飞翔等。视频素材可以为3D建模提供丰富的参考。
三、火烈鸟3D建模技术
1. 建模软件
目前,常用的3D建模软件有Maya、3ds Max、Blender等。这些软件都具备丰富的建模工具和功能,可以满足火烈鸟3D建模的需求。
2. 建模流程
(1)创建基本形状:根据火烈鸟的实物照片,利用建模软件创建火烈鸟的基本形状,如头部、身体、翅膀、尾巴等。
(2)细化模型:对基本形状进行细化,调整细节,如羽毛、皮肤纹理等。
(3)贴图与材质:为火烈鸟模型添加贴图和材质,使其更加真实。
(4)灯光与渲染:设置场景中的灯光和渲染参数,使火烈鸟模型呈现出最佳效果。
四、实例分析
以下是一个火烈鸟3D模型的制作实例:
# Maya脚本示例:创建火烈鸟头部
import maya.cmds as cmds
# 创建头部基本形状
head = cmds.polyCube(w=1, h=1, d=1)
# 创建眼睛
eye1 = cmds.polySphere(r=0.1)
eye2 = cmds.polySphere(r=0.1)
# 移动眼睛位置
cmds.move(0.5, 0.5, 0.2, eye1)
cmds.move(-0.5, 0.5, 0.2, eye2)
# 合并头部和眼睛
cmds.polyUnion(head, eye1, eye2)
# 创建嘴巴
mouth = cmds.polyNurbsCurve(cv=[[-0.5, 0, 0], [0, 0, 0], [0.5, 0, 0]])
五、总结
通过对火烈鸟的自然特征进行分析,并结合3D建模技术,我们可以打造出栩栩如生的虚拟火烈鸟模型。这不仅有助于传播火烈鸟的知识,还能为虚拟现实和游戏领域提供丰富的素材。
